For those making unpleasant comments below: a) the gangway should have been retracted and hooked back into place, b) the adaptor clips should have been pinned back out of the way - usually adapter clips can be reversed for when you couple two adapted BS gangways together. This should have been checked in the morning by whoever did the fitness to run examination. And c) whoever uncoupled the locomotive should have checked that it was properly clear. Ideally, the gangway should have had an end board fitted, there should be a pair kept in the coach. So it is not a 'simple mistake' but a combination of examples of lax practice. This is why I wont fit gangway adapters to my BS gangway coaches. It is also why the railway inspectors are taking a closer look at heritage railways. If you can't do something simple like the above, what does it say about safety management in general? These 'simple mistakes' can, and have, lead to deaths on heritage railways.

Is there a walkway through the whole tender? Imprrressive. The early Diesels in Denmark had an end door for access from the train, but they were never used.
Gresley designed a corridor tender so the crews could be changed while the train was in motion. it allowed non stop running from London to Edinburgh.
